Fern Cottage Breakfast Menu Keith Goverd's Discovery or Cox's single apple juice Orange Juice Cereal: Sue's homemade Granola made with local honey, dried berries and nuts Homemade Fresh Fruit Salad (including some of our home grown/ local seasonal fruits) Homemade Date, Banana and Walnut Yogurt using Yeo Valley Organic Yoghurt Home Made Seasonal Fruit Compote layered with Yeo Valley Organic Yoghurt (when available) ***** Our Traditional West Country Farmhouse Breakfast
Our own fresh free range hen or duck eggs which can be poached or fried (fried in R-Oil cold pressed rapeseed oil) PJs Farm locally produced rare breed “Old English” pork sausage PJs Farm rare breed maple cured bacon and Manor Kitchen “maple” cured bacon (specially cured for us) Taster of “Heavenly Devilled” Pigs Kidneys (locally produced rare breed pigs kidneys from PJs Farm) (for vegetarians, we can do "Heavenly Devilled Mushrooms) *(v) Homemade Potato and Chive Griddle Cake (made with Edgar’s local potatoes and our own homegrown chives) Sautéed fresh mushrooms, baked beans Homegrown/Siston Nurseries fresh grilled tomatoes (when in season)
***** * Fern Cottage "Summer Sunshine" Baked egg, maple cured bacon, fresh mushrooms, a dash of Ivy Farm Organic butter, Ivy Farm Organic Jersey double cream, a sprinkle of locally made Maryland Mature Cheddar cheese and of course our own delicious eggs (and as my dad would say “and a little bit of magic!”) Vegetarian Option: Baked egg with mushrooms and homegrown courgette (no bacon) ***** * Fern Cottage “Fish Special” Locally poached smoked (undyed) haddock from David Felce, poached egg, 2 potato and chive griddle scones and a fresh grilled tomato ***** Fern Cottage “Heavenly Devilled Pigs Kidneys” Using PJs Farm free range pigs kidneys - heavenly devilled pigs kidneys served on hot buttered toast with Jamie’s maple cured bacon grilled, a poached egg and home grown/local grilled tomato and garnished with home grown chopped parsley. Vegetarian option: "Heavenly Devilled Mushrooms" on hot buttered toast etc ***** * (v) Fern Cottage "Sunrise" Country Herb Omelette Omelette made from our own fresh eggs, our homegrown herbs (parsley and chives) sautéed fresh mushrooms and Jamie’s “maple” cured bacon grilled. Vegetarian option without bacon ***** (v) Lovely farmhouse bread from Pucklechurch Bakery Seasonal homemade jams and marmalades (or as long as it takes to run out!) Frome Valley locally produced honey Miles West Country Tea/coffee/Wiltshire Tea Company's tea. A large selection of herbal/fruit teas (Pukka Herbs) We are happy to cater for any particular dietary requirements if we are given advance notice. Please inform us of any allergies at the time of booking (v) = suitable for vegetarians * = suitable for coeliacs
